Upgrades to my 2016 Rockwood 2703WS

Hello,

We have a 2016 Rockwood 2703WS Sapphire Edition. I see a lot of folks here doing things to upgrade their rigs. Some I have done and others are planned. Here are my upgrades:
Soft Start for our AC
Foil reflective tape on AC components for efficiency
Vent Covers
Dual Batteries
Magnetic Latches
Rvlock keyless
Digital Thermostat
Attached counter extension to the counter on fold down brackets
Recpro recliners to replace fold out couch
Goodyear Endurance Tires
TPMS 501
Magnetic latches on bathroom slider
Oxygenic shower head

I am always seeing what others are doing and still have some things I want to do. Forums like this are awesome.
